biology test review

QuestionAnswer
What is alive, but prokaryotic? bacteria
What are the three structures that help protists move? cilia flagella and pseudopod
what does a flagella help a protist do? move
What lets gases in and out of a plant? stomata
Plants use _________ for photosynthesis. (fill in the blank) chloroplast
Xylem transports ____________. (fill in the blank) H2O
This is the pathway of the urinary system:kidney, _______, bladder, urethra. (fill in the blank) ureters
tendon connects bone to ___________. (fill in the blank) muscle
This type of cell does NOT have a cell wall. animal
How are seeds with hooks transported? animals
If an animal does not have vertebrae, it is _________. (fill in the blank) invertebrate
A plant in the rainforest would likely have __________ leaves. (fill in the blank) larger
Skin is part of the immune and ______________ system. (fill in the blank) integumentary
The central nervous system consists of _________ and spinal cord. (fill in the blank) brain
Vili is part of what system? (fill in the blank) digestive
Blue blood is ___________. (fill in the blank) Deoxygenated
_____________ is when a plant grows toward the light. (fill in the blank) phototropism
If a bone is not appendicular, then it is _____________. (fill in the blank) axial
arteries go __________ from the heart. (fill in the blank) away
_____________ rupture and create a bood clot. (fill in the blank) platelet
